I have this radio too. I pulled it out today and to my surprise, it has two harnesses pluged into back, I had already bought an adaptor harness that fits into one of connectors, but what do I with the other smaller plug?
#12
From what I've seen (trying to get my question answered to no avail) is that if you have the Mach system, there are 3 plugs and the smaller plug-in goes to the external amp. The later Mach/premium units have a built in amp and the smaller (3rd) plug-in is not used.
